The legal framework surrounding medical product liability is essential for understanding how pharmaceutical companies can be held accountable for potential injuries caused by their products. In general, product liability law asserts that manufacturers, distributors, and retailers are responsible for ensuring the safety of their products. When it comes to pharmaceuticals, this responsibility extends to ensuring that drugs are not only effective but also free from harmful side effects that could negatively impact patients' health.
Medical product liability cases typically fall into three categories: negligence, strict liability, and breach of warranty. Negligence occurs when a company fails to exercise reasonable care in the development or distribution of a drug, subsequently leading to consumer harm. Strict liability, on the other hand, holds companies liable for defective products regardless of fault. This means that if a product is found to be unsafe or unreasonably dangerous, the company can be held accountable, even if they followed all safety protocols. Lastly, a breach of warranty claims that the manufacturer or seller failed to meet the implied or explicit guarantees regarding the product’s safety or efficacy.
Regulatory bodies, such as the U.S. Food and Drug Administration (FDA), play a crucial role in overseeing the safety and effectiveness of pharmaceuticals. They conduct thorough evaluations of drugs before they can enter the market. However, post-marketing surveillance is necessary, as harmful side effects may emerge after widespread use. If adverse effects are reported, the FDA may initiate investigations, issue warnings, or take further regulatory actions. Depo-Provera, a contraceptive injection containing medroxyprogesterone acetate, has been a widely prescribed option for birth control since its approval by the FDA in 1992. As of 2023, the medication continues to be available in the market; however, its use has evolved alongside growing awareness of potential health risks associated with long-term use. Regulatory agencies and health officials have intensified the scrutiny over the safety profile of Depo-Provera, particularly concerning its links to serious health conditions, including bone density loss and breast cancer.
In recent years, the FDA has updated the warning labels associated with Depo-Provera to reflect new findings from ongoing studies and postmarket surveillance. Healthcare providers are now advised to counsel patients on the potential risks prior to administration. Specifically, the warnings address the increased risk of breast cancer, especially in women who may be predisposed to this condition due to family history or genetic factors. Additionally, patients are informed about the potential for significant bone mineral density loss, particularly with prolonged use, which may lead to osteoporosis in later years.
